Benefits of Full English Immersion
Research has consistently shown that full English immersion in elementary school offers numerous advantages for students, including:
Enhanced language acquisition: Students exposed to English throughout the school day develop fluency and accuracy in comprehension, speaking, listening, and writing.
Cognitive development: Immersion fosters critical thinking, problem-solving, and creativity as students navigate new linguistic challenges.
li>Cultural competence: Students gain a better understanding of English-speaking cultures, broadening their perspectives and fostering tolerance.
Academic achievement: English proficiency supports performance in other subjects, such as math, science, and history, where English is often the medium of instruction.
Designing an Effective Immersive Program
To ensure the success of an immersive English language program in elementary school, several key elements must be considered:
Curriculum: The curriculum should be engaging and age-appropriate, incorporating a variety of activities and materials designed for English language acquisition.
Instruction: Teachers should be proficient in English and trained in immersion teaching methods. They should create a supportive learning environment where students feel comfortable experimenting with the language.
Classroom environment: The classroom should be visually stimulating and rich in English language resources. It should also provide opportunities for students to collaborate and interact in English.
Assessment: Regular assessments should monitor student progress and identify areas for improvement. Authentic assessments, such as presentations and written assignments, can provide valuable feedback.
Collaboration and Support
Effective immersion requires collaboration among all stakeholders. Parents, administrators, and teachers should work together to create a supportive environment for students and foster their language development.
Parental involvement: Parents can support their children's learning by providing them with additional language exposure at home and encouraging them to participate in language-rich activities.
Administrative support: School administrators can allocate resources, provide professional development for teachers, and create an overall climate that values language acquisition.
Teacher collaboration: Teachers can share best practices, co-plan lessons, and provide each other with support in implementing immersive teaching methods.
